About The RoleThe Senior Brand Designer (Art Direction, Campaigns) role combines concepting, art direction, and hands-on design.
We are looking for someone who can think strategically, concept creatively, and deliver with high craft. This person will be generating campaign ideas, defining visual direction, and executing across multiple touchpoints. They will also own and expand illustration, photography, and motion systems, combining hands-on craft with AI-assisted workflows to build scalable visual libraries.
This fully remote role reports to the Creative Director and is open to candidates located anywhere in the continental US.
What you will do at JasperConcept and Campaign Development: Generate campaignable ideas that scale across channels + Translate strategy into strong creative directions.
Art Direction: Define visual territories and campaign directions + Build references, moodboards, and storytelling approaches.
Hands-On Execution: Design across campaigns, social, web, and events + Maintain high craft and attention to detail.
Digital Execution (Landing Pages & Interactive Experiences): Design and build landing pages, campaign microsites, and interactive web experiences, Translate campaign ideas into high-quality digital executions that go beyond static pages, Concept and execute immersive, award-level digital experiences when appropriate + Use tools like Webflow or similar modern platforms to ship work quickly.
Illustration Systems and Libraries: Create original illustrations when needed, Build and expand scalable illustration libraries + Ensure consistency and evolution of illustration across the brand.
AI-Native Workflows: Use AI tools to accelerate photography, illustration, and creative production + Explore styles, generate variations, and scale outputs efficiently.
Photography and Motion: Concept shoots and video work + Create storyboards and visual narratives.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ene
Key Facts About Colorado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
-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
-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
